Pinout

The SN65HVD75DGKR is an RS-485 transceiver commonly used for differential data transmission in industrial applications. It comes in an 8-pin package.
Here is a brief overview of the pin functions:
1. D (Driver Input): Data input for the driver.
2. RE (Receiver Enable): Enables/disables the receiver. Active low.
3. DE (Driver Enable): Controls the driver. Active high.
4. R (Receiver Output): Data output from the receiver.
5. GND: Ground reference for the device.
6. A (Non-Inverting Bus Line): Connects to the non-inverting differential bus line.
7. B (Inverting Bus Line): Connects to the inverting differential bus line.
8. VCC: Supply voltage for the device.
This transceiver is designed for robust communication with features like high-speed operation, low power consumption, and protection against electrical interference, making it suitable for various industrial and commercial applications.

Application

The SN65HVD75DGKR is a robust RS-485 transceiver used in various industrial and commercial applications. Key areas include industrial automation, building automation, smart metering, and HVAC systems. It is ideal for use in data networks where long-distance communication is required, often in factory settings for machine-to-machine communication. Additionally, it's used in utility metering for reliable data transmission and in HVAC systems for maintaining communication between control units. Its features, such as high noise immunity and wide operating temperature range, make it suitable for environments with electrical noise and extreme conditions.
